gooey pumpkin cranberry bread
By gocatgo
a gooey, delicious loaf that goes well with all types of holiday treats
1 Picture
Ingredients
- 1 15 oz can of pumpkin
- 1/4 c vegetable oil
- 1 1/2 c sugar
- 1 c soy milk
- 2 tsp vinegar
- 1 tsp vanilla
- 1 2/3 c whole wheat flour
- 1 c cranberries

Preparation
Step 1
add the soy milk and vinegar in a small bowl and set aside to thicken.
in a large bowl mix together the pumpkin, oil, sugar and vanilla. once the soy milk mixture is thickened add that in too and slowly start to incorporate the flour. this recipe came out a lot more gooey than i thought it would, so if you want more of a true bread texture add an extra cup of flour.
rinse and add the cranberries last
grease and flour a bread pan
pour the batter into the pan and garnish with more cranberries and dust with sugar.
bake at 375F for 1 hour 20 minutes. if you added extra flour you probably will only need to bake for an hour and if you poke a toothpick in the center of the loaf it would come out clean.
let cool completely before taking it out of the pan and slicing
